The Georgia Forestry Commission offers Burning Permits online. Please click the link below or copy & paste the address. From this page you can obtain a burning permit for yard debris type burns such as leaf piles, as well as additional information. You may also get your burn permit by phoning (706) 989-3662.

Please do not burn your debris without a permit. Permits are free and it is illegal to burn without one. For more information visit: http://www.gfc.state.ga.us

PURPOSE:
  The Mission of the Cusseta-Chattahoochee Fire Department, Inc shall be to successfully attempt to prevent the outbreak of fires in the community and to limit the danger to person and property caused by such fires that do occur.
 
MEMBERSHIP:
 
  1. Membership in this organization shall be open to all persons who reside in Chattahoochee County.
  2. An Application for Membership shall be provided to nay person who shall fill out said application fully and completely and return to the Board of Directors for consideration. This application shall require the applicant  to certify as a minimum, the following:
  1. That the applicant is at least eighteen (18) years of age.
  2. That the applicant has not been convicted of a felony within the last ten (10) years.
  3. That the applicant is of good moral character as defined by the Board of Directors.
  4. That the applicant has a valid Georgia Driver's license.
  5. That the applicant agrees to allow the Organization to request a search of local and state criminal records for convictions.
  6. That the applicant agree to submit to drug screening tests, both scheduled and at random.
  7. That the applicant will provide a set of fingerprints, to be kept on file within the organization.
  1. Approval or denial of all applicants shall be at the discretion of the Board of Directors of this organization.
  2. The Board of Directors may, at its pleasure, modify the application.
